I have several vservers running on one machine. It all works with the latest
patch and on RedHat 7.3. Everything was fine until tonight when I tried to
restart one of the vservers and it came back with this line. It started a
few services, and then this:

Starting xinetd: /usr/sbin/vserver: line 499: 1740 Hangup
$NICECMD /usr/sbin/chbind $IPOPT --bcast $IPROOTBCAST /usr/sbin/chcontext
$DISCONNECT $CAPS $FLAGS $CTXOPT $HOSTOPT $DOMAINOPT --secure
/usr/lib/vserver/save_s_context /var/run/vservers/$1.ctx
/usr/lib/vserver/capchroot $CHROOTOPT . $STARTCMD

The other vservers work fine and do not have this problem when being
restarted.

Any help is greatly appreciated.
